Share via


Fehlerüberprüfung 0x24: NTFS_FILE_SYSTEM

Die NTFS_FILE_SYSTEM-Fehlerüberprüfung hat den Wert 0x00000024. Dies deutet darauf hin, dass ein Problem in ntfs.sys aufgetreten ist, der Treiberdatei, die es dem System ermöglicht, NTFS-Laufwerke zu lesen und zu schreiben.

Wichtig

Dieser Artikel richtet sich an Programmierer. Wenn Sie ein Kunde sind, der während der Verwendung Ihres Computers einen Bluescreen-Fehlercode erhalten hat, finden Sie weitere Informationen unter Behandeln von Bluescreenfehlern.

NTFS_FILE_SYSTEM Parameter

Parameter BESCHREIBUNG

1

Gibt Quelldatei- und Zeilennummerninformationen an. Die hohen 16 Bits (die ersten vier Hexadezimalstellen nach dem "0x") identifizieren die Quelldatei anhand ihrer Bezeichnernummer. Die niedrigen 16 Bits identifizieren die Quellzeile in der Datei, in der die Fehlerüberprüfung aufgetreten ist.

2

Wenn ntfsExceptionFilter im Stapel ist, gibt dieser Parameter die Adresse des Ausnahmedatensatzes an.

3

Wenn ntfsExceptionFilter im Stapel ist, gibt dieser Parameter die Adresse des Kontextdatensatzes an.

4

Reserviert

Ursache

Eine mögliche Ursache für diese Fehlerüberprüfung ist datenträgerbeschädigung. Eine Beschädigung im NTFS-Dateisystem oder fehlerhafte Blöcke (Sektoren) auf der Festplatte können diesen Fehler verursachen. Beschädigte Festplattentreiber (SATA/IDE) können sich auch negativ auf die Lese- und Schreibfähigkeit des Systems auswirken, wodurch der Fehler verursacht wird.

Lösung

So debuggen Sie dieses Problem: Verwenden Sie den Befehl .cxr (Kontextdatensatz anzeigen) mit Parameter 3, und verwenden Sie dann kb (Display Stack Backtrace).

So beheben Sie ein Problem mit Datenträgerbeschädigung:

  • Überprüfen Sie Ereignisanzeige auf Fehlermeldungen im Zusammenhang mit der Festplatte, die im Systemprotokoll angezeigt wird, um das Gerät oder den Treiber zu ermitteln, der den Fehler verursacht.

  • Versuchen Sie, Virenscanner, Sicherungsprogramme oder Datenträgerdefragmentierungstools zu deaktivieren, die das System kontinuierlich überwachen.

  • Sie sollten auch Hardware Diagnose ausführen, die vom Systemhersteller für das Untersystem des Speichers bereitgestellt werden.

  • Verwenden Sie das Hilfsprogramm zum Überprüfen des Datenträgers, um sicherzustellen, dass keine Dateisystemfehler vorliegen. Wählen Sie das Laufwerk, das Sie überprüfen möchten, und halten Sie es gedrückt (oder klicken Sie mit der rechten Maustaste darauf), und wählen Sie Eigenschaften aus. Wählen Sie Extras aus. Wählen Sie die Schaltfläche Jetzt überprüfen aus.

  • Vergewissern Sie sich, dass auf der Festplatte genügend freier Speicherplatz vorhanden ist. Das Betriebssystem und einige Anwendungen benötigen ausreichend freien Speicherplatz zum Erstellen von Auslagerungsdateien und für andere Funktionen. Abhängig von der Systemkonfiguration variiert die genaue Anforderung, aber normalerweise empfiehlt es sich, 10 % bis 15 % freien Speicherplatz zur Verfügung zu haben.

  • Verwenden Sie das Systemdateiprüfungstool, um fehlende oder beschädigte Systemdateien zu reparieren. Die Systemdateiprüfung ist ein Hilfsprogramm in Windows, mit dem Benutzer nach Beschädigungen in Windows-Systemdateien suchen und beschädigte Dateien wiederherstellen können. Verwenden Sie den folgenden Befehl, um das Systemdateiprüfungstool (SFC.exe) auszuführen.

    SFC /scannow
    

    Weitere Informationen finden Sie unter Verwenden des Systemdateiprüfungstools zum Reparieren fehlender oder beschädigter Systemdateien.

  • Treiberüberprüfung

    Driver Verifier ist ein Tool, das in Echtzeit ausgeführt wird, um das Verhalten von Treibern zu untersuchen. Wenn Fehler bei der Ausführung von Treibercode angezeigt werden, wird proaktiv eine Ausnahme erstellt, damit dieser Teil des Treibercodes genauer untersucht werden kann. Der Treiberüberprüfungs-Manager ist in Windows integriert und auf allen Windows-PCs verfügbar. Um den Treiberüberprüfungs-Manager zu starten, geben Sie Verifier an einer Eingabeaufforderung ein. Sie können konfigurieren, welche Treiber Sie überprüfen möchten. Der Code, mit dem Treiber überprüft werden, verursacht während der Ausführung zusätzlichen Mehraufwand. Versuchen Sie also, die möglichst geringe Anzahl von Treibern zu überprüfen. Weitere Informationen finden Sie unter Treiberüberprüfung.

In der Vergangenheit ist eine weitere mögliche Ursache für diesen Stoppcode die Auslastung des nicht auslagerten Poolspeichers. Wenn der nicht auslagerte Poolspeicher vollständig erschöpft ist, kann dieser Fehler das System beenden. Wenn jedoch während des Indizierungsprozesses die Menge des verfügbaren nicht auslagerten Poolspeichers sehr gering ist, kann dieser Fehler auch von einem anderen Kernelmodustreiber ausgelöst werden, der nicht auslagerten Poolspeicher erfordert.